FAQs about hotels in Chennai
On average, 3-star hotels in Chennai cost $33 per night, and 4-star hotels in Chennai are $57 per night. If you're looking for something really special, a 5-star hotel in Chennai can be found for $107 per night, on average (based on Booking.com prices).
The average price per night for a 3-star hotel in Chennai this weekend is $38 or, for a 4-star hotel, $62. Looking for something even fancier? 5-star hotels in Chennai for this weekend cost around $91 per night, on average (based on Booking.com prices).
On average, it costs $39 per night to book a 3-star hotel in Chennai for tonight. You'll pay around $61 if you choose to stay in a 4-star hotel tonight, while a 5-star hotel in Chennai will cost around $97, on average (based on Booking.com prices).

Though it's in prime location, the hotel resides in a heritage building. It's gives a peaceful time. It has direct buses to central railway station. The chennai metro(Estate) shop is in walk-able distance. It's possible to have a early morning walk in city's busiest mount road in silence. The 32B series city buses to Vivekananda House is a terminal stop & marina beach starts there. If you have a evening walk in the main road, plenty of non-veg restaurants available to every budget.
